How the (UEFA) Champions League draw works
- There will be two draws: one for the eight teams in the Champions path (two of which enter at this stage), the other for the four clubs in the League path.
- The teams in each draw will be split equally between seeded and unseeded teams in accordance with the club coefficient ranking. The higher coefficient of the two clubs involved in an undecided pairing will be used for the purpose of the draw.

- The balls containing the names of the ranked teams will be placed in one bowl and the balls containing the unranked sides will be placed in another bowl. A ball will be taken from each bowl and placed in a large empty bowl in the middle, where it will be shuffled. The first team drawn will play at home in the first leg.
- Teams from the same association cannot be drawn against each other. Any other restrictions will be announced before the draw.
